Understanding Belly Fat
Not all belly fat is the same.
-
Subcutaneous fat: This sits just under your skin.
-
Visceral fat: This is the dangerous kind that surrounds your organs and increases the risk of heart disease, diabetes, and even hormonal imbalances.
Knowing the difference is important because while you may not see visceral fat, reducing it drastically improves your health.

The Power of Walking
Walking is the most underrated fat-burning exercise. Aim for 8,000–10,000 steps daily, even if you split it into short walks after meals. Not only does it burn calories, but it also improves digestion and reduces sugar spikes.
Lifestyle Changes That Work
Sometimes it’s not about what you eat but how you live.
-
Sleep well: Lack of sleep triggers hunger hormones.
-
Manage stress: Chronic stress leads to higher cortisol, which encourages fat storage in the belly.

Intermittent Fasting at Home
This eating pattern alternates between fasting and eating.
Popular method: 16:8 fasting—fast for 16 hours, eat within an 8-hour window.
It’s effective for fat loss, boosts metabolism, and helps reduce overall calorie intake without needing heavy workouts.

The Role of Protein and Fiber
Protein helps preserve muscle while burning fat. Fiber, on the other hand, keeps you full and supports digestion.
-
High-protein foods: Eggs, beans, fish, tofu, yogurt.
-
High-fiber foods: Whole grains, chia seeds, leafy veggies.
